Where are the solar panels that power the cave located?

Explanation:
The solar panels that power the cave are located between Harmony and Preston. This choice accurately reflects the strategic placement of renewable energy sources designed to provide sustainable electricity to the facilities associated with the cave. By situating the solar panels in this area, the cave takes advantage of natural sunlight while minimizing any visual or physical disruption within the cave itself, ensuring that visitors can enjoy the experience without interference from power generation equipment. This location also aligns with environmental preservation efforts by reducing reliance on conventional energy sources.
